@Brodehouse said:

Watch Ryan and Patrick play this game and piss and moan because they're not absorbing information the game is giving them. This is exactly why modern games hold your hand, begin with lengthy tutorials, interrupt your gameplay to remind you of basic functionality, draw big targets on the map and big arrows to navigate you, and why they repeat themselves over and over again. If I ever hear Ryan or Patrick complain about too much hand-holding in any future game, I'll lose it. Watching them bumble around is one thing, hearing them talking mess about a game because it's allowing them to be dumb is not something I can enjoy.

Imagine you're a game developer. You hear that major game writers are playing a classic RPG, one of the most critically acclaimed and storied games ever released. You decide to check it out. And you watch this, you watch a game reviewer bitch about one of the most beloved games of all time, because he forgot that he had a flying time machine two seconds after getting it back. And then you go back to your game, and you make sure Price has a big fucking FOLLOW insignia above his head at all times. It's one thing when they find out their focus groups can't figure out which direction to go, it's another when it's a professional games reviewer with 15 years of experience.

I simply have to quote this for truth. I know that there will never be another game like this for quite some time, until an indie developer will make something similar, although I doubt it can never quite match the scale and scope as something so masterfully crafted by a team of the best creators at the top of their game. I don't mind that magical line of breadcrumbs showing me where to go in a game where the action needs to keep going, and the story is a secondary concern. Chrono Trigger is certainly not a game where the story takes a backseat to anything. I am enjoying watching this Endurance Run, because the game is one of my top games, and I even genuinely enjoy watching the guys discover how things work in this world. Maybe they should give Earthbound a try one of these days, but I'm just going to suggest that maybe JRPGs just aren't for them, or are very good for Endurance Runs. I guess I'll reserve that judgement once I go back and scope the Persona 4 run, which intrigued me, but since I wasn't familiar with the game I didn't bother with.
